Project to produce artificial limbs formulated: Punjab Chief Minister

31 Oct, 2005

Punjab Chief Minister Chaudhry Pervaiz Elahi has said that the provincial government has formulated a big project for the production of artificial limbs on emergency basis for the persons who were disabled due to earthquake.
He said this project is being launched before Eid-ul-Fitr in the provincial metropolis with the co-operation of British doctors.
Elahi was giving briefing to the media men regarding relief activities in Punjab for the quake affectees at Chief Minister House, here on Sunday.
He said that central office of Support-a-Family Programme initiated by the Punjab Government has been set-up at CM House and he would personally supervise the project. Elahi said offices of this programme would also he established at Islamabad, NWFP and Kashmir.
The chief minister appealed to the media men, writers, poets and intellectuals to cooperate in the promotion of 'Support-a-Family Programme'.
Replying to a question, Elahi said that relief work should be free from politics and that is why the government has offered all political parties to perform this humanitarian service collectively.
